Pueblo's outdoor event scene is anchored by the Colorado State Fair — one of the largest annual events in the entire state. But it extends well beyond the fairgrounds, along the Arkansas River corridor and out to Pueblo Reservoir. Every one of these venues has the same cellular problem: designed for residents, not events.
The Colorado State Fair draws 500,000+ attendees over 11 days in late August. Midway vendors, livestock barns, concert pavilions, and food courts all need connected POS — and the fairgrounds' cellular towers saturate within the first hour of opening each day. The Colorado State Fair is one of the largest events in the Rocky Mountain region — and the cellular situation at the fairgrounds during peak attendance is a well-known problem for vendors and organizers alike. Lines slow to a crawl when POS drops. Ticketing apps stop working. Emergency radio systems compete with 50,000 phones trying to upload photos.
Fieldcast was built for exactly this scenario. A completely independent uplink — satellite-based, not carrier-based — means your event's critical systems don't compete with attendee phones. POS gets guaranteed bandwidth. Staff gets a dedicated VLAN. The public gets capped but functional WiFi. And the carrier congestion that's been a problem at the fairgrounds for years is simply irrelevant to your operation.
